Manual affiliate discovery hits predictable walls: it is slow, doesn’t scale to hundreds or thousands of candidates, is skewed by cognitive bias toward familiar names, and leans on weak proxies like follower count. AI maps to each limit — it processes large datasets (sites, social platforms, content repositories) to scan the whole landscape at once, recognizes the signals of a strong partner even when they aren’t obvious, surfaces non-obvious overlaps between audiences and influence networks, and vets past surface metrics to audience quality, content sentiment, and authenticity. The net effect is that excellent niche partners and rising creators who never appear in standard directories finally enter consideration.
